* @param {请求体} axiosConfig * @param {自定义事件配置} customOptions * @param {loading配置} loadingOptions * @returns */ function axiosPlus(axiosConfig, customOptions, loadingOptions) { const VITE_NODE_ENV = import.meta.env.VITE_NODE_ENV; const service = axios.create({ baseURL: baseUrl...
一、网络请求【axios】 1、安装: npm install axios@1.5.0 -save 2、全局注册main.js中 //导入axiosimport axios from "axios";//配置请求后端路径=IP:端口号/apiaxios.defaults.url='http://127.0.0.1:8888/';//将 axios 设置为 Vue 的原型属性,这样在组件中就可以通过 this.$http 访问 axiosVue.proto...
51CTO博客已为您找到关于vue2中怎么引入和使用axios的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及vue2中怎么引入和使用axios问答内容。更多vue2中怎么引入和使用axios相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
1、在完成下面的步骤之前,先脚手架创建vue项目,然后再vue项目当中,首先先创建一个文件夹utils,里面放request.js的文件 (1)下载 npm i axios先下载好axios请求依赖 (2)下面的这个文件,包括封装请求,以及拦截…
vue2axios如何安装 一、配置环境搭建 1.安装node.js (可以去官网看) 2.安装git (推荐看廖雪峰文章,点击查看) 3.安装vue: cmd:npm install vue //最新稳定版本 npm install -g vue-cli //最新稳定版本 vue init webpack my-project //创建一个基于 "webpack" 模板的新项目,首先进入项目的文件夹,在创建...
prototype.$axios = axios; new Vue({ render: h => h(App), }).$mount('#app'); 代码详解: import Vue from 'vue';:引入 Vue 库。 import App from './App.vue';:引入根组件 App。 import axios from 'axios';:引入 Axios 库。 Vue.config.productionTip = false;:关闭生产提示。 Vue....
Axios 是一个基于Promise的 HTTP 库,可以用在浏览器和 node.js 中。 本篇采用Vue CLI创建项目工程。 一、创建一个项目 vue create medical-system 选择Vue2创建.png 二、引入axios请求库【npm引入】 npm install axios 引入axios请求库.png 三、项目中创建libs文件夹用于封装请求 ...
4、Vue挂载axios,简便输入地址: 5、通过this实例,可以访问到axios的链接 6、给他改成$http的格式 7、要发起请求用this.$http 8、这样写法耦合死比较严重,如何进行修改: 9、这时我们可以通过axios做一些全局配置,在main.js文件中 10、后使用直接写,路径地址就行,这样比较方便一些 ...
记录一下通用的Vue项目超简单整合Axios,复制粘贴代码后npm run serve或npm start,如控制台提示缺少依赖包,npm导入一下即可。 src/api/request.js importaxiosfrom'axios';// import Nprogress from 'nprogress'// import 'nprogress/nprogress.css'import{ElMessage}from'element-plus'/** ...
1. axios封装: // 创建axios实例 const service = axios.create({ baseURL: process.env.BASE_API, // api的base_url timeout: 5000 // 请求超时时间 }) // request拦截器 service.interceptors.request.use(config => { // Do something before request is sent ...